45438907 has 2 divisors, whose sum is σ = 45438908. Its totient is φ = 45438906.

The previous prime is 45438889. The next prime is 45438929. The reversal of 45438907 is 70983454.

It is a weak prime.

It is a cyclic number.

It is not a de Polignac number, because 45438907 - 27 = 45438779 is a prime.

It is an alternating number because its digits alternate between even and odd.

It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 45438907.

It is not a weakly prime, because it can be changed into another prime (45438307) by changing a digit.

It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(17) of ones.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 22719453 + 22719454.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(22719454).

Almost surely, 245438907 is an apocalyptic number.

45438907 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1).

45438907 is an equidigital number, since it uses as much as digits as its factorization.

45438907 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 120960, while the sum is 40.

The square root of 45438907 is about 6740.8387460315. The cubic root of 45438907 is about 356.8419950093.
